Opposition Blames FG as 573,000 Apply for Customs Jobs Amid Economic Hardship

Major opposition parties blame the Federal Government for its handling of economic hardship as 573,000 Nigerians have applied for Customs jobs. The surge in job applications highlights the deepening economic crisis faced by the country.
Opposition parties have accused the Federal Government of exacerbating Nigeria's economic woes by failing to provide adequate solutions, as a record 573,000 people have applied for Customs jobs in recent weeks. The surge in applications highlights the desperation of job seekers amidst worsening unemployment rates and economic hardship. Critics say the government's response to these challenges has been inadequate, further fueling public discontent. The opposition's criticism underscores their demands for more effective policies to address the country's pressing economic issues.
